We are looking for a Senior Accountant to join our Not for Profit client in Toronto, Ontario on a short term Contract basis. This position supports the reliability of financial and operational information by connecting data across multiple platforms, improving reporting accuracy, and helping leaders make well-informed decisions. The role works closely with Finance, IT, Operations, and external partners to strengthen reconciliation processes, support planning activities, and deliver clear insights from complex datasets.
Responsibilities
- Oversee reconciliations across financial and operational systems, including Sage Intacct, Salesforce, and legacy data sources, to confirm consistency and accuracy.
- Analyze variances in general ledger balances, sub-ledger records, and reporting outputs, then identify and resolve underlying data issues.
- Create and enhance automated reconciliation and reporting solutions using Excel, Power Query, and Power BI to improve efficiency and visibility.
- Review large transaction-level datasets to verify completeness, reliability, and alignment with financial records.
- Prepare thorough supporting documentation for reconciliations, journal adjustments, and review activities to maintain audit readiness.
- Work with internal teams to align financial systems and operational data structures while supporting interface and integration improvements.
- Partner with external vendors to refine data exchanges and strengthen the performance of system connections.
- Document Sage Intacct processes, data definitions, mapping logic, and transformation rules to support consistent system use and reporting.
- Evaluate data quality and control gaps, recommend practical improvements, and contribute to ongoing system enhancement initiatives.
- Support budgeting, forecasting, and financial planning activities by providing accurate data analysis and actionable reporting insights.